The cheapest way to get from Beverly Hills to San Bernardino is to line 4 bus and bus which costs $3 - $9 and takes 5h 55m.
The fastest way to get from Beverly Hills to San Bernardino is to drive which takes 1h 17m and costs $12 - $18.
No, there is no direct bus from Beverly Hills to San Bernardino. However, there are services departing from Olympic / Beverwil and arriving at San Bernardino Downtown Transit Center via Los Angeles Union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 5m.
No, there is no direct train from Beverly Hills station to San Bernardino. However, there are services departing from Wilshire / Western Station and arriving at San Bernardino - Downtown via L.A. Union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 31m.
The distance between Beverly Hills and San Bernardino is 70 miles. The road distance is 68.5 miles.
The best way to get from Beverly Hills to San Bernardino without a car is to line 28 bus and bus which takes 3h 5m and costs $9 - $17.
It takes approximately 3h 5m to get from Beverly Hills to San Bernardino, including transfers.
Beverly Hills to San Bernardino bus services, operated by Metro Los Angeles, depart from Olympic / Beverwil station.
Beverly Hills to San Bernardino train services, operated by Metrolink Trains, depart from L.A. Union Station.
The best way to get from Beverly Hills to San Bernardino is to line 28 bus and bus which takes 3h 5m and costs $9 - $17. Alternatively, you can train, which costs $12 - $18 and takes 3h 31m.
